Ingredients
Italian Pinwheels are tasty & easy to make! Filled with ham, pepperoni, salami, provolone cheese, savory cream cheese and Italian seasonings.
For the Tortillas
- 3 large burrito size flour tortillas
For the Meats
- 15 slices salami (5-6 per tortilla)
- 15 slices pepperoni (5-6 per tortilla)
- 6 slices deli ham (2 slices per tortilla)
For the Cheese
- 6 slices provolone cheese (2 slices per tortilla)
For the Vegetables
- 3 leaves Green leaf lettuce
For the Cream Cheese Mixture
- 8 oz. softened cream cheese
- 1 Tbsp. Italian dressing
- 1 Tbsp. Italian seasoning
- 1/2 tsp. garlic powder
- 1/4 tsp. salt and pepper
- 1/2 cup Pepperoncini, chopped small
- 1/2 cup Roasted red bell peppers, chopped small
How to Make Italian Pinwheels
Step 1: Prepare the Cream Cheese Mixture
- In a large mixing bowl, combine the softened cream cheese with:
- Italian dressing
- Italian seasoning
- Garlic powder
- Salt and pepper
- Chopped pepperoncini
- Chopped roasted red bell peppers.
- Mix until smooth and creamy.
Step 2: Assemble the Pinwheels
- Spread about 1/4 cup of the cream cheese mixture evenly over one tortilla.
- Layer the fillings off-center:
- Salami slices
- Pepperoni slices
- Deli ham
- Provolone cheese
- Green leaf lettuce.
Step 3: Roll and Slice
- Tightly roll the tortilla into a spiral shape.
- If not serving immediately, wrap in plastic wrap and chill in the refrigerator.
- When ready to serve, slice into approximately 1-inch thick pinwheels.
Repeat this process with the remaining tortillas and enjoy your delicious Italian Pinwheels!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Making Italian Pinwheels can be simple, but avoiding common mistakes will ensure your dish is perfect. Here are a few things to watch out for:
- Using cold cream cheese: Make sure your cream cheese is softened for easy spreading. Cold cream cheese can rip the tortillas and make rolling difficult.
- Overfilling the tortillas: It’s tempting to pile on the ingredients, but too much filling can cause the pinwheels to unravel. Stick to the recommended amounts for best results.
- Not chilling before slicing: If you don’t chill the rolled pinwheels, they may not hold together well when you slice them. Chill for at least 30 minutes before cutting.
- Ignoring seasoning adjustments: Everyone’s taste is different! Don’t be afraid to adjust the Italian seasoning or add more spices according to your preference.
- Using stale tortillas: Fresh tortillas make a big difference in texture and flavor. Check your tortillas for freshness before using them.
Refrigerator Storage
- Store Italian Pinwheels in an airtight container.
- They can last in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
Freezing Italian Pinwheels
- Wrap tightly in plastic wrap before placing in a freezer-safe container.
- They can be frozen for up to 2 months.
